build,travis: remove "Terminated" message
authorEtienne Champetier <champetier.etienne@gmail.com>
Thu, 17 Aug 2017 23:21:04 +0000 (16:21 -0700)
committerEtienne Champetier <champetier.etienne@gmail.com>
Thu, 17 Aug 2017 23:49:46 +0000 (16:49 -0700)
More precisely, remove this message
./.travis_do.sh: line 16: 13736 Terminated              while :; do
    sleep 590; echo "still running (please don't kill me Travis)";
done

Signed-off-by: Etienne Champetier <champetier.etienne@gmail.com>
.travis_do.sh

index 54bc59e4aa767c45ec983854a9e4617a847c7edd..b716cb9e7e2207b6557c18c02517032875db2980 100755 (executable)
@@ -19,7 +19,7 @@ exec_status() {
        while :;do sleep 590;echo "still running (please don't kill me Travis)";done &
        ("$@" 2>&1) | tee logoutput
        R=${PIPESTATUS[0]}
-       kill $!
+       kill $! && wait $! 2>/dev/null
        if [ $R -ne 0 ]; then
                echo_red   "=> '$*' failed (return code $R)"
                return 1